#range ⇒ Google::Apis::SheetsV4::GridRange
A range on a sheet. All indexes are zero-based. Indexes are half open, i.e.
the start index is inclusive and the end index is exclusive -- [start_index,
end_index). Missing indexes indicate the range is unbounded on that side. For
example, if "Sheet1" is sheet ID 0, then: Sheet1!A1:A1 == sheet_id: 0,
start_row_index: 0, end_row_index: 1, start_column_index: 0, end_column_index:
1 Sheet1!A3:B4 == sheet_id: 0, start_row_index: 2, end_row_index: 4,
start_column_index: 0, end_column_index: 2 Sheet1!A:B == sheet_id: 0,
start_column_index: 0, end_column_index: 2 Sheet1!A5:B == sheet_id: 0,
start_row_index: 4, start_column_index: 0, end_column_index: 2 Sheet1 ==
sheet_id:0 The start index must always be less than or equal to the end index.
If the start index equals the end index, then the range is empty. Empty
ranges are typically not meaningful and are usually rendered in the UI as #
REF!.
Corresponds to the JSON property range

#search_by_regex ⇒ Boolean Also known as: search_by_regex?
True if the find value is a regex. The regular expression and replacement
should follow Java regex rules at https://docs.oracle.com/javase/8/docs/api/
java/util/regex/Pattern.html. The replacement string is allowed to refer to
capturing groups. For example, if one cell has the contents "Google Sheets"
and another has "Google Docs", then searching for "o.* (.*)" with a
replacement of "$1 Rocks" would change the contents of the cells to "
GSheets Rocks" and "GDocs Rocks" respectively.
Corresponds to the JSON property searchByRegex
